Home > Online Product Documentation > Table of Contents > Saving XML Documents Saving XML DocumentsWhen you save a document, Stylus Studio saves it in the encoding that is specified in the initial XML processing instruction. To save an XML document:
1. Ensure that the window that contains your XML document is the active window.
2. From the Stylus Studio menu bar, select
File
>
Save.
Alternatives: Press Ctrl+S or click
Save
